I put mine on the forward bulkhead in the rear trunk, just low enough for the targa top to still be stored there..

Keeping the unit dry is a necessity.

My MSD unit was mounted in the trunk, but when I went to the HyFire unit I mounted mine on the passenger side in the engine bay about where the battery used to be located (it was relocated to the front trunk).

Never had any issues with it (although I rarely drove in the rain). I've seen a lot of track cars with it mounted on the fire wall in the driver's compartment in the center behind the seats.
